About the Bitfily Snow Panther A1 (49TH/s)

Learn more about this ASIC miner, including its specifications, performance, energy consumption, and profitability.

The Bitfily Snow Panther A1, also marketed as the Snow Leopard A1, is a high-performance SHA‑256 ASIC delivering 49 TH/s at a substantial 5,400 W draw, a profile that positions it as a heavy-duty, industrial-scale Bitcoin miner where throughput is prioritized over raw power economy-its 110 J/TH efficiency places it among older but still commercially viable models; built in a 6U rack form factor, cooled by six robust 12038 fans, and populated with 576 BF16BTC chips fabricated on a 16 nm node, the unit is engineered for continuous operation across a -10 to 40 °C ambient range and 5–95% relative humidity, while producing about 82 dB of operational noise, meaning site planning must include noise mitigation, dense ventilation and heat-extraction capacity, and dust management. Operational success hinges on a stable, high-capacity electrical supply and proper power distribution-dedicated circuits or three-phase feeding and industrial PDUs, plus UPS and surge protection where uptime matters-alongside rack spacing and airflow management to prevent thermal throttling; given its steady 5.4 kW heat output, heat recovery or dedicated cooling systems are often advantageous in large deployments. The miner’s specialized hardware yields predictable hashing performance, but real-world profitability depends primarily on electricity cost, pool fees, and network difficulty, which is why using a crypto-miner profit calculator that models daily, monthly and annual returns while allowing you to vary electricity rates and currencies is essential to determine true long-term viability and return on investment before committing to the infrastructure, permitting informed decisions about deployment density, maintenance intervals, and whether noise, cooling and power requirements fit the intended facility.

More Information about the

Learn more about the Bitfily Snow Panther A1 (49TH/s)

The Bitfily Snow Panther A1 - baptized by some as the Snow Leopard A1 - is a purpose‑built SHA‑256 behemoth that turns dense silicon into relentless hashing: 49 TH/s from 576 BF16BTC chips etched on a 16 nm process, drawing roughly 5,400 watts and yielding about 110 J/TH, a profile that marks it as an industrial workhorse rather than a household toy; packaged in a 6U rack form factor with six 12038 high‑speed fans and a robust heat‑dissipation architecture, it is designed to operate continuously across a -10 to 40 °C ambient window and 5–95% relative humidity while producing about 82 dB of noise, so successful deployment demands careful site engineering - dedicated three‑phase feeds or equivalent high‑capacity circuits, industrial PDUs, UPS and surge protection, attention to power factor and inrush currents, plus room ventilation sized to evacuate roughly 5.4 kW of heat per unit or to capture that energy for heat recovery; Bitfily’s firmware leans into stability rather than aggressive overclocking, lowering failure rates and simplifying large‑scale fleet management, and operators should pair units with network monitoring (SNMP/API), temperature and fan telemetry, and a maintenance cadence-regular dust‑filter replacement and fan inspection in dusty sites, monthly surface cleaning or quarterly deep checks depending on environment-to preserve airflow and avoid thermal throttling; acoustic mitigation and hearing protection are practical necessities around 82 dB, while rack spacing, airflow aisles and dust control extend uptime and reduce fan wear; real‑world returns remain governed by electricity cost, pool fees and network difficulty, so plan density, redundancy and cooling with an eye to measurable ROI, and provision for firmware updates, redundancy of power paths, surge protection and clear service access when sizing an industrial farm around this powerful but demanding miner.

Algorithm Information: SHA-256

Learn more about the SHA-256 algorithm and how it works.

SHA-256 is a cryptographic hash function that serves as the backbone of Fractal Bitcoin proof-of-work consensus mechanism. This algorithm processes input data of any length and produces a fixed hash value, ensuring security and integrity in the mining process.
